Andy Reid's Humorous Take on a Kelce-Swift Wedding
Andy Reid uses humor regarding wedding food to manage media pressure surrounding Travis Kelce and the Swift Effect.

The Dynamics of the Reid-Kelce Relationship
Travis Kelce has long been a cornerstone of the Kansas City Chiefs' offensive powerhouse. Under Andy Reid's guidance, Kelce has evolved into one of the most prolific tight ends in NFL history. This professional success is built on a foundation of mutual trust and a shared understanding of the game. The jovial nature of Reid's comment regarding the wedding reflects a level of comfort and camaraderie that extends beyond the sidelines of Arrowhead Stadium.
Reid is frequently characterized as a "player's coach," known for his ability to balance rigorous strategic demands with a personable, often humorous approach to leadership. By making a joke about the catering at a hypothetical high-profile wedding, Reid deflects the intense media pressure surrounding Kelce's personal life while maintaining the positive atmosphere within the organization.
The "Swift Effect" on the NFL
The relationship between Kelce and Swift has transcended sports news, becoming a cultural touchstone. The NFL has seen a significant surge in viewership among demographics that previously had little interest in professional football. This "Swift Effect" has placed the Kansas City Chiefs in a global spotlight that exceeds typical sports fame.
For the coaching staff and the players, navigating this level of scrutiny requires a specific temperament. Reid's ability to handle questions about pop stars with a joke about food demonstrates a strategic approach to media management--keeping the mood light while avoiding any definitive statements on the private lives of his athletes.
Key Details of the Incident
- The Subject: Andy Reid's response to inquiries regarding a potential wedding between Travis Kelce and Taylor Swift.
- The Condition: Reid jokingly stated that his attendance would depend on whether the food provided at the wedding is good.
- The Context: The comment was made amidst ongoing global fascination with the romantic relationship between the NFL star and the music superstar.
- The Persona: The remark aligns with Andy Reid's established public image as a food enthusiast and a lighthearted leader.
- The Impact: The interaction highlights the blend of personal and professional dynamics within the Kansas City Chiefs organization during a period of extreme public visibility.
Analysis of the Media Narrative
The fascination with a potential "wedding of the century" illustrates how modern sports consumption has evolved. The narrative is no longer strictly about yardage and touchdowns but about the personalities and lifestyles of the athletes. When a figure as respected as Andy Reid enters this narrative, even through a brief joke, it humanizes the professional environment of the NFL.
Reid's focus on the menu over the glamour of the event is a characteristic trait. Throughout his career, his passion for culinary experiences has been a recurring theme in human-interest stories about the coach. By centering his "condition" on food, he pivots the conversation away from the celebrity of Taylor Swift and back toward his own relatable interests, effectively managing the narrative without dismissing the question.
Ultimately, while the prospect of a Kelce-Swift wedding remains a topic of speculation, the reaction from the Chiefs' leadership suggests a supportive and relaxed environment. The ability to laugh at the absurdity of their current fame is likely a key component in how the team maintains its focus on the field while residing at the center of a cultural whirlwind.
